Child-Care Degree & Programs

  <300x250>   <300x250>

 

Taking care of other people's children can be a rewarding opportunity. However, it's not as simple as it sounds. The modern child care professional is usually expected to be more than just a babysitter. You should understand child development and provide stimulating and educational activities for the children in your care. One of the best ways to learn age-appropriate activities is by getting some education of your own.

 

Child Care Training Programs

Many states require licenses for in-home and institutional child care centers that have a certain number of children. Licensees should have the appropriate education and career training; associate degrees and certificates are the most common form. Students will learn about nutrition, physical development, literacy enrichment, and more. For greater career advancement, bachelor's degrees are also available in early childhood education.

 

 

Quick Facts: Child Care

  • Number of child care workers in the U.S.: 1.4 million
  • Percentage who are self-employed: 35 percent
  • Mean annual earnings: $19,670
  • Projected job growth: 18 percent through 2016

Source:
U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ics
